@@ -56,6 +56,26 @@ ui:# Number of commits to display in a single "Commits" (log) page. commitsPageSize: 30 # You can set repository's category by creating `category` file in $GIT_DIR or # setting `gitweb.category` git config. # https://git-scm.com/docs/gitweb#Documentation/gitweb.txt-categoryorgitwebcategory category: # Group repositories by category in top page. Default is `false`. grouping: true # Fallback name for repositories without category configured. If this value is empty, # uncategorized repositories will be listed at the top of repositories list, regardless # of the `order` option. Default value is empty string. default: "No Category" # By default, categories are sorted in alphabetical ascending order. You can # configure fixed ordering using this option. Categories not included in this # option will be put after this list in an alphabetical ascending order. order: - "Mirror" - "Demo" - "No Category" # Footer won't appear if `links` is empty and `poweredBy` is `false`. footer: # Links to display in the footer.
